Hulah WMA – This WMA is made up of over 16,000 total acres and offers excellent hunting opportunities for deer, quail, turkey, rabbit, dove, waterfowl, squirrel and furbearers. There are also good fishing opportunities available as well. Approximately 2,200 acres are planted every year to wheat, soybeans, milo, corn and millet, and water levels are manipulated in 220 acres of the wetland units.
